Fix broadcast discovery in Android
On Android and potencially other mobile platforms, WiFi drivers are configured by default to discard any packet that is not directed to the unicast mac address of the interface, this way they could save some battery but breaks anything that is not unicast, such as broadcast discovery. To solve this problem On such platforms provide methods to handle low level multicast listening so we can receive advertisement from same broadcast domain nodes.
